Static FC routing configuration example

Network requirements

As shown in

Figure 22

, configure static routes to enable any two FCF switches to communicate with each

other.

Figure 22 Network diagram

Configuration procedure

1.

Configure Switch A:
# Configure Switch A to operate in advanced mode, save the configuration, and reboot Switch A.
(Skip this step if the switch is operating in advanced mode.)

<SwitchA> system-view

[SwitchA] system-working-mode advance

Do you want to change the system working mode? [Y/N]:y

The system working mode is changed, please save the configuration and reboot the

system to make it effective.

# Configure Switch A to operate in FCF mode, and enable the fabric configuration function in
VSAN 1.

<SwitchA> system-view

[SwitchA] fcoe-mode fcf

[SwitchA] vsan 1

[SwitchA-vsan1] domain configure enable

# Configure the domain ID as 1.

[SwitchA-vsan1] domain-id 1 static

Non-disruptive reconfiguration or isolating the switch may be performed. Continu

e? [Y/N]:y

[SwitchA-vsan1] quit

# Create interface VFC 1, and configure it to operate in E mode.

[SwitchA] interface vfc 1

[SwitchA-Vfc1] fc mode e
